Merge branch 'for-linus' of git://git.kernel.dk/linux-block
Pull final block layer fixes from Jens Axboe: "Unfortunately the hctx/ctx lifetime fix from last pull had some issues. This pull request contains a revert of the problematic commit, and a proper rewrite of it. The rewrite has been tested by the users complaining about the regression, and it works fine now. Additionally, I've run testing on all the blk-mq use cases for it and it passes. So we should definitely get this into 3.19, to avoid regression for some cases" * 'for-linus' of git://git.kernel.dk/linux-block: blk-mq: release mq's kobjects in blk_release_queue() Revert "blk-mq: fix hctx/ctx kobject use-after-free"
